Ellis Center Salary

As of May 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Ellis Center in the United States is $84,162.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$40. Salaries at Ellis Center typically range from $73,592 to $96,295 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Atlanta?

Understanding the cost of living near Atlanta is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Ellis Center.
Atlanta's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.0 (5.0% more expensive than US average; 12.9% more than GA average). Major SE hub, housing costs above US avg, especially in desirable neighborhoods. MARTA rail/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Ellis Center,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Ellis Center sal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$95 (MART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,945 - $4,625+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
